So I got my final production release EVO and to my surprise I found 4G service pretty much everywhere in KC. I took this test from my home in NKC and only had 1 bar of 4G reception showing. Pretty damn impressed!
Images are small. Download shows 4.47Mmps and upload .53Mbps.
